## Description

3L SOURCE Hydration System High performance 3L hydration reservoir system. Exclusive 3 layer coextruded Polyethylene construction with low maintenance, Glass-Like liner. Further Information on SOURCE Hydration Technology Taste-Free System Glass-Like Liner technology in reservoir and tube delivers pure liquid taste with no plastic flavor. Technologie Glass-Like A multi-layer Polyethylene film utilizing SOURCE's Glass-Like technology, which prevents bio-film build up making the system self-cleaning. SOURCE's Glass-Like Film is 2000% smoother than standard TPU films, with virtually no difference from glass itself. For days, weeks and even months of use simply refill and drink again and again with no special care required. Widepac Wide Opening Access Patented slide closure for easy filling, draining and cleaning. Airtight Seal! (U.S. Patent No. 7,648,276,B2) Specs WXP 3L - Liquid Capacity: 3L/ 100oz - Hydration System: WX - Tube: Tube Cover 94cm/37in long - PE Valve: Angled Storm-Valv - Weight: 0.24kg/0.53lbs - Reservoir: 435 micron co-extruded Glass-Like Dimensions WXP 3L Empty: - Length 17""/43 cm - Width 8""/20.5 cm - Max. Depth 1""/2.5 cm Full: - Length 16""/41 cm - Width 5.9""/15 cm - Max. Depth 3.7""/9.5 cm

Review: Near perfect 3L hydration system - When I received this bag, I was pleasantly surprised at the little details I hadn't given much thought to, but was always annoyed/wary of with other systems. The system can be broken down in to three portions, so I'll cover those individually. The bag: has a completely smooth surface, heavy duty, a good opening with an easy to grab handle. Hose entry is at the bottom of the bag bag. The smooth surface means water just beads up and rolls off, so you don't end up with a wet bag when you're in a rush. Give it a quick shake and you're good to go. The hose detaches using a quick-release mechanism, but the QR system also has a built in valve so that you can disconnect the hose, fill the bag up, then clip the hose back on to the bag and be on your way. This is important when you have to pass the hose through a dedicated hydration hose hole in the top of the bag; normally you'd have to have the bag within 1 ft of the water source, but with this you can separate and reconnect the two easily when refilling the 3L bag. The hose: has quick release mounts at either end. One end goes in to the hydration bag, the other the mouthpiece. The hose itself has light insulation which prevents it from becoming lukewarm on a hot day; it's noticeable in terms of the water actually being warmer, but it's also noticeably cooler than other systems I've used like Osprey, Platypus and Camelbak. The hose itself is a replaceable item that can be purchased separately, so if your hose builds up algae on the inside this is something you can explore - the most common reason for me replacing the hydration bag in my existing hydration systems. Again, the hose uses the quick release mechanisms that are self-sealing, so you can unclip things and water won't spray everywhere. The mouthpiece: twist and lock design. It comes with a dust cover attached by a thin thread. To drink, twist it to unlock the mouthpiece, then use it like you would a low end bicycle waterbottle. Most of the mouthpieces on the market require you to bite down or squeeze the mouthpiece to get water flowing, but this is a more simple mechanism, so if you let the hose drop without closing it it will start leaking water everywhere (a potential minus). Once again, this is a replaceable item so if you damage it you can replace just the mouthpiece rather than the whole hydration system. A second minor minus is the dust cap gets in the way a lot when trying to put the cover back on the hose; the thread holding it to the hose connects to the mouthpiece on the outside of the L bend at a fixed point and if it wraps around like mine does a lot you can't put it back on to the mouthpiece without looking at it. This is a minor point and I could just remove the dust cap, but as I use this for cycling it happens to me a lot and looking at it while doing 25 mph isn't exactly an option. Since it's just a bit of cord, to get around this when I get the right sized replacement cord I'll simply cut the existing one and replace it with one that's slightly longer - the dust cap won't sit as closely to the mouthpiece, but regardless of the orientation of the cord I will be able to replace the dust cap cover over the mouthpiece.
Review: best hydration system I've ever owned - I've been using hydration systems for around 20 years, and this has been the best of all of them. The ability to unfold the top and get into the bag for cleaning and drying solves most of the problems I've had with other products. The source doesn't produce any noticeable tastes and seems quite durable. The quick disconnect fittings work perfectly with Sawyer filter quick disconnects, and Source's own accessory for filling the reservoir through the drinking tube works well, too. My only gripe, and it's a small one, is the drinking valve. It's a rotate to unlock, pull to open design that involves a lot of manipulation of the drinking surface compared to, say, Camelbak's method of popping open a covering cap and using a bite valve. Water flow is a little less, too. Honestly, though, that's a minor drawback when compared to the durability, extreme ease of cleaning and compatibility with my filter company's quick disconnect fittings. I'm unlikely to buy anything else, going forward.

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Great bladder, still using my original Source bladder from ...
*by T***N on March 29, 2016*

Great bladder, still using my original Source bladder from nearly eight years ago, has endured very heavy use across two years of Afghanistan deployments as well as later hiking / camping / backpacking adventures without any leaks and only cosmetic damage. Beside the durability, the greatest feature of this bladder is the free-flowing nature of the valve, simply twist and then pull to unlock and water flows until the valve is closed. This allows very easy dispensing to other containers (cooking pots, water bottles, etc.) without the slightly gross aspect of squeezing a bite valve open. Sliding top piece allows you to easily fill the bag, add ice, or thoroughly clean. Insulating cover on the drinking tube keeps your water from heating up too much (it will, just not as quickly) and it will also slow freezing (but again, take precautions because it won't prevent it). This newer model has quick detachment points at the base of the bladder and the end of the straw, enabling parts to be replaced easily. Only complaint is the retaining string on the sliding top lock is very fragile, and if you slide it off too forcefully or put too much stress on the cord it can easily break. Overall a great bladder if you want something durable and functional!
